Degree Programs & Certificates

More than 1,000 credit courses are offered each semester in more than 200 career and technical programs. Tri-C also grants short-term certificates, certificates of proficiency and post-degree professional certificates.

Westshore Campus Student Affairs

Westshore Student Affairs Mission

To identify, develop and implement creative solutions to increase access to services and enhance the student experience with the goal of student success.
